Why are electric motors so quiet?
How loud is an electric car? Naturally, it’s very quiet. Electric cars are quieter than diesel and petrol, with their internal combustion engines. The only noises that electric vehicles tend to make is the noise caused by their tyres or generated by wind resistance, and that only happens at higher speeds.

Why are some electric motors loud?
Consumer motors are as cheap as possible, minimizing iron and copper in the motor, and with cheap bearings. To minimize materials, the motor iron is run harder (at higher magnetic flux density). This causes saturation and considerable noise from torque pulsation and magnetostriction.

Are AC or DC motors quieter?
The new technology in the motors means that DC fans are generally much quieter than AC motors. DC fans use up to 70\% less energy than an AC fan. DC fans are generally faster to respond to the remote control, have more speed options and have the reverse function on the remote.

Why do brushless motors make noise?
With a brushless motor, it is possible to control the winding currents in a way that gradually transitions current from one winding to another. This lowers torque ripple, which is a mechanical pulsation of energy onto the rotor. Torque ripple causes vibration and mechanical noise, especially at low rotor speeds.
